Did some scripting to make this work. For those that don't understand what that thing in the code block is, these are the results:

abjuration: 57 spells
conjuration: 166 spells
divination: 40 spells
enchantment: 15 spells
evocation: 97 spells
illusion: 7 spells
necromancy: 37 spells
transmutation: 290 spells

Hope this helps in case you want to choose school-specific caster level boosters and the like.

Druids have illusion spells? huh...

here's the list:

Code: [Select]
Beastmask
Creaking Cacophony
Phantasmal Disorientation
Screen of Heat
Shadow Landscape
Shifting Paths
Woodland Veil

Sorcerer/Wizard:

abjuration
175
conjuration
242
divination
95
enchantment
118
evocation
260
illusion
118
necromancy
181
transmutation
406
universal
11
